What is the difference between Manager Linkedin Sales Navigator vs Sales Development Representative?

AspectManager Linkedin Sales NavigatorSales Development Representative
Primary RoleLeads strategic account targeting and sales pipeline management using LinkedIn toolsGenerates and qualifies leads, initiating contact with prospects
Required SkillsSales strategy, LinkedIn Sales Navigator proficiency, account managementCommunication, prospecting, CRM usage
Work EnvironmentCorporate sales teams, B2B salesSales development teams, outbound sales
Common Industry UsageTechnology, SaaS, B2B servicesTechnology, SaaS, B2B services

The Manager Linkedin Sales Navigator focuses on managing strategic accounts and leveraging LinkedIn tools for sales growth, while the Sales Development Representative primarily focuses on prospecting and qualifying leads. Both roles are essential in B2B sales environments, but they differ in responsibilities and skill sets.

About Autism Today:

Autism Today Foundation is a nonprofit organization dedicated to empowering neurodiverse individuals and their families through inclusive education, community support, and innovative resources. We’re building a compassionate and informed society that values and uplifts every individual, regardless of ability.

Position Overview:

We are seeking a motivated and knowledgeable LinkedIn Coordinator to lead and grow our organization’s presence on LinkedIn. This individual will be responsible for developing content, increasing engagement, managing our page, and supporting outreach efforts. The ideal candidate should also be proficient with LinkedIn Sales Navigator and Expandy, as these tools will be key in identifying and connecting with strategic partners, donors, and collaborators.

Key Responsibilities:

Manage and grow Autism Today’s official LinkedIn page

Create and schedule engaging, mission-aligned content

Monitor and respond to comments and messages

Use Sales Navigator to identify and build relationships with key stakeholders, including potential partners and sponsors

Use Expandy to automate outreach campaigns while maintaining a personalized and professional tone

Analyze performance metrics and adjust strategies accordingly

Collaborate with the marketing team to align LinkedIn content with broader campaigns

Stay up to date on LinkedIn algorithm changes and best practices

Qualifications:

Experience managing LinkedIn pages for nonprofits or organizations

Strong understanding of LinkedIn Sales Navigator and Expandy

Excellent written communication and content creation skills

Ability to work independently and meet deadlines

Passion for advocacy, inclusion, and neurodiversity is a plus
